摘要
在现代产业融合与供应链管理的发展背景下,企业集团物流系统的“复杂网”形态将按照现代物流的网络化逻辑运作,才能体现现代物流的专业化、规模化以及现代企业集团的产业融合等价值特征。本文以能源类企业集团物流网络为研究对象,对其产业物流作业系统进行价值形式以及管理机制的探讨。
     本文根据社会网络理论、复杂网络理论等理论成果,按照模式的一般性框架定义,揭示在企业集团物流网络管理方式中如何达成“分散的集中”,对“联结”的价值内涵——“关系”的互动性和“架桥”的经济性进行了分析讨论。在此基础上,建立了企业集团物流网络管理模式的三重内涵,指出包含关系联系、运营线路等“联结”对于集团产业物流网络优化的价值贡献。本文研究指出,企业集团物流网络管理模式是以子公司之间物流合作产生价值为驱动力量,以其联结的关系内涵及其产生拓扑动力为价值分析主线,建立企业集团产业物流网络整合程度的量化标准,使企业集团产业物流网络中资源、功能和任务的有效整合能够被“联结”的价值创造逻辑所指导,从而更容易达成企业集团产业物流网络的“协调与优化”。
     在理论内涵层面,对“联结”的价值逻辑进行量化,构建了企业集团物流网络管理模式的关系资本模型和决策评估模型,使子公司之间物流合作能够从价值量化标准上“有章可循”。同时,依据结构化的网络分析法以及交易成本理论,对企业集团产业物流网络管理策略中物流组织网络的极化结构、物流信息网络的模块化结构、物流设施网络的轴辐式结构等形式进行了设计。
     在实践应用层面,依据“联结”即协调和优化的观点,以促进企业集团子公司之间物流合作联结、相互依存等网络化管理机制为目标,依据网络分析法和数学规划法,对资源整合时组织间利益分配标准问题、功能整合时货物调配过程中建立“非冗余联结”网络结构的问题,以及任务整合方面方面考虑小世界网络特征值变化规律有效组织物流设施与合理分配问题都一一进行了分析、建模与求解。
     最后,选择中电投蒙东能源集团物流网络管理变革实例进行了企业集团物流网络管理模式的实证研究分析,从“联结”的关系内涵和结构动力分析了模式的管理内涵以及协同策略,并进行了理论验证,证明模式理论可行且有效。

Enterprises group depend on Modern logistics to gain its integration across their branches, but it becomes a "complex network" among their logistics system, how to reach a corrective logistics network management model is very important. Because the object of "linkage" could chain these theories about network science and network relationship capital, this research will talk about the logic of "Value creation" and "Integration Approach" with the help of "Social Network Theory" and "Complex network theory", try to explain the cause of "scattered concentration" depend on the connotation of Logistics network—"Relationship interaction and structural embeddedness" within the same enterprise group, then study the synergies and flexibility of enterprise groups'logistics network from bridge patterns based on the viewpoint that linkage lead to Optimization and coordination.
     Management mode of enterprise groups'logistics network is driven by Value division and Dynamic Capabilities. It is mainly controlled by Relational connection and structured linkage, and supported by web-based logistics platform service. It constantly brings about the synergetic opportunity for enterprise groups'industry and logistics network by tracking Network characteristic parameters'dynamic change, regulating site of network structure and regulating network connect method. Furthermore, it can help to achieve the goal that improving the harmonization and optimization between enterprise groups'logistics network and industry circumstance. Therefore,This mode is to follow the inherent law of networking and make these informal relative linkages to be structual and systematic, and to clear the hidden competitive resources among network linkages.
     In terms of the essential connotation of enterprise group logistics network management mode, it brings to network synergies of logistics centers and network elastic of logistics services, and to make the system architecture be valued. First of all, Group decision-making mechanism with resource synergy, business process reengineering with function synergy, and Value-added service oriented from Customer synergy are designed by using the similar elements of logistics network links, then designed the framework of growth pole organization network, block model functional network, and hub-spoke facility network according to the links rules. The relational capital model is also proposed to classify links into four types which could convert the hidden relation resources to overt competitive advantage.
     In the application of enterprise group's logistics network management mode, it demonstrated the application of different links and constructed these functions listed as bellow:(1) the evaluation model as to the efficiency combined of network individual with whole network;(2) some models of benefit distribution, material deployment and facilities assignment based on the network analysis methods and mathematical programming methods.
     Ultimately, this research take MengDong energy enterprise group's logistics network management reformation practices as an example, conduct empirical analysis on relation, structure, management and synergy strategy. The analysis proved that this model is feasible.
